    The conversion process of square micrometer to square perch requires a shift between two units that have significant differences in size and practical applications.The square micrometer functions as a highly diminutive metric unit that enables precise measurement of tiny areas when using it in scientific research, including biology, materials science, and nanotechnology. The measurement serves as a square that contains each side with length equal to one micrometer despite its miniscule size in comparison to a millimeter. A square perch serves as a traditional large land measurement unit under the British and colonial systems, while its alternate name is square rod or pole. Surveying and real estate professionals use the square perch to establish boundaries of land properties. The extensive size gap between small-scale microscopic units and larger macroscopic scales becomes clear when using square micrometer units to square perch units. Such conversions occur infrequently in modern use, but they become relevant when both units exist in technical applications or historical measurements to illustrate the necessity of measurement scale consistency.

    How to Convert Square micrometer (µm²) to Square perch:

    1 Square micrometer (µm²) = 3.95369e-14 Square perch
    1 Square perch = 25292852640000.2890625 Square micrometer (µm²)

    For Example: Convert 15 Square micrometer (µm²) to Square perch:
    15 Square micrometer (µm²) = 15 × 3.95369e-14 Square perch = 2.01638e-12 Square perch

    Frequently Asked Questions - Area Converter Conversion FAQs:

    What’s 10 circular inches in square inches?

    Multiply 10 circular inches by 0.7854; 10 circular inches ≈ 7.854 square inches.

    What’s 4 arpents in square feet?

    Multiply 4 arpents by ~37,026; 4 arpents ≈ 148,104 square feet.

    What’s 1 square hectometer in square meters?

    One square hectometer equals 10,000 square meters.

    How do I convert 540 square feet to square yards?

    Divide 540 square feet by 9; 540 ft² = 60 yd².

    How is square feet measured?

    Length × width (in feet).

    What’s 1 square chain in acres?

    One square chain equals 0.1 acres.

    Why use hectares for perimeter calculations?

    Hectares are standard for large land areas, like farms, where perimeter aids fencing estimates.

    How do I convert square meters to square miles?

    Divide square meters by 2,589,988; 1 mi² ≈ 2,589,988 m².

    What’s 10 sabins in square feet?

    Multiply 10 sabins by 1; 10 sabins = 10 square feet.

    How do I convert square feet to square kilometers?

    Divide square feet by 10,763,910; 1 km² ≈ 10,763,910 ft².
